Title of article :
A Concurrent Language with a Uniform Treatment of Regions and Locks
Author/Authors :
Prodromos Gerakios، نويسنده , , Nikolaos Papaspyrou، نويسنده , , Konstantinos Sagonas، نويسنده ,
Issue Information :
روزنامه با شماره پیاپی سال 2010
Abstract :
A challenge for programming language research is to design and implement multi-threaded low-level languages providing static guarantees for memory safety and freedom from data races. Towards this goal, we present a concurrent language employing safe region-based memory management and hierarchical locking of regions. Both regions and locks are treated uniformly, and the language supports ownership transfer, early deallocation of regions and early release of locks in a safe manner
Journal title :
Electronic Proceedings in Theoretical Computer Science
Journal title :
Electronic Proceedings in Theoretical Computer Science